VMC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

673 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vulcan Materials (VMC)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$17.2B — down 7.6% from $18.6B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 100 funds opened new VMC positions and 59 closed out — a net gain of 41 holders — while 243 added to existing stakes and 220 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Allianz Asset Management, adding an estimated $72.2M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$153M.
